+/* This is a kernel test to verify the TCP-style socket interfaces. */
+
+#include <stdio.h>
+#include <unistd.h>
+#include <stdlib.h>
+#include <string.h>
+#include <fcntl.h>
+#include <sys/types.h>
+#include <sys/socket.h>
+#include <sys/uio.h>
+#include <sys/poll.h>
+#include <netinet/in.h>
+#include <errno.h>
+#include <netinet/sctp.h>
+#include <sctputil.h>
+
+char *TCID = __FILE__;
+int TST_TOTAL = 22;
+int TST_CNT = 0;
+
+#define MAX_CLIENTS 10
+
+int
+main(int argc, char *argv[])
+{
+ int clt_sk[MAX_CLIENTS], accept_sk[MAX_CLIENTS];
+ int listen_sk, clt2_sk, accept2_sk;
+ sockaddr_storage_t clt_loop[MAX_CLIENTS];
+ sockaddr_storage_t svr_loop, accept_loop, clt2_loop;
+ socklen_t addrlen;
+ int error, i;
+ char *message = "hello, world!\n";
+ char msgbuf[100];
+ int pf_class;
+ struct pollfd poll_fd;
+ fd_set set;
+ struct msghdr outmessage;
+ char outcmsg[CMSG_SPACE(sizeof(struct sctp_sndrcvinfo))];
+ struct iovec out_iov;
+ struct cmsghdr *cmsg;
+ struct sctp_sndrcvinfo *sinfo;
+ struct msghdr inmessage;
+ char incmsg[CMSG_SPACE(sizeof(sctp_cmsg_data_t))];
+ char *big_buffer;
+ struct iovec iov;
+
+ /* Rather than fflush() throughout the code, set stdout to
+ * be unbuffered.
+ */
+ setvbuf(stdout, NULL, _IONBF, 0);
+
+ /* Initialize the server and client addresses. */
+#if TEST_V6
+ pf_class = PF_INET6;
+ svr_loop.v6.sin6_family = AF_INET6;
+ svr_loop.v6.sin6_addr = in6addr_loopback;
+ svr_loop.v6.sin6_port = htons(SCTP_TESTPORT_1);
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++) {
+ clt_loop[i].v6.sin6_family = AF_INET6;
+ clt_loop[i].v6.sin6_addr = in6addr_loopback;
+ clt_loop[i].v6.sin6_port = htons(SCTP_TESTPORT_2 + i);
+ }
+ clt2_loop.v6.sin6_family = AF_INET6;
+ clt2_loop.v6.sin6_addr = in6addr_loopback;
+ clt2_loop.v6.sin6_port = htons(SCTP_TESTPORT_2 + i);
+#else
+ pf_class = PF_INET;
+ svr_loop.v4.sin_family = AF_INET;
+ svr_loop.v4.sin_addr.s_addr = SCTP_IP_LOOPBACK;
+ svr_loop.v4.sin_port = htons(SCTP_TESTPORT_1);
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++) {
+ clt_loop[i].v4.sin_family = AF_INET;
+ clt_loop[i].v4.sin_addr.s_addr = SCTP_IP_LOOPBACK;
+ clt_loop[i].v4.sin_port = htons(SCTP_TESTPORT_2 + i);
+ }
+ clt2_loop.v4.sin_family = AF_INET;
+ clt2_loop.v4.sin_addr.s_addr = SCTP_IP_LOOPBACK;
+ clt2_loop.v4.sin_port = htons(SCTP_TESTPORT_2 + i);
+#endif
+
+ /* Create and bind the listening server socket. */
+ listen_sk = test_socket(pf_class, SOCK_STREAM, IPPROTO_SCTP);
+ test_bind(listen_sk, &svr_loop.sa, sizeof(svr_loop));
+
+ /* Mark listen_sk as being able to accept new associations. */
+ test_listen(listen_sk, MAX_CLIENTS-1);
+
+ /* Create and bind the client sockets. */
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++) {
+ clt_sk[i] = test_socket(pf_class, SOCK_STREAM, IPPROTO_SCTP);
+ test_bind(clt_sk[i], &clt_loop[i].sa, sizeof(clt_loop[i]));
+ }
+ clt2_sk = test_socket(pf_class, SOCK_STREAM, IPPROTO_SCTP);
+ test_bind(clt2_sk, &clt2_loop.sa, sizeof(clt2_loop));
+
+ addrlen = sizeof(accept_loop);
+ /* Try to do accept on a non-listening socket. It should fail. */
+ error = accept(clt_sk[0], &accept_loop.sa, &addrlen);
+ if ((-1 != error) && (EINVAL !=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"accept on non-listening soc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"accept on non-listening socket");
+
+ /* Try to do a connect from a listening socket. It should fail. */
+ error = connect(listen_sk, (struct sockaddr *)&clt_loop[0],
+ sizeof(clt_loop[0]));
+ if ((-1 != error) && (EISCONN !=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"connect to non-listening soc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"connect to non-listening socket");
+
+ /* Do a blocking connect from clt_sk's to listen_sk */
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++)
+ test_connect(clt_sk[i], &svr_loop.sa, sizeof(svr_loop));
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"connect to listening socket");
+
+ /* Verify that no more connect's can be done after the acceptq
+ * backlog has reached the max value.
+ */
+ error = connect(clt2_sk, &svr_loop.sa, sizeof(svr_loop));
+ if ((-1 != error) && (ECONNREFUSED !=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"connect after max backlog "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"connect after max backlog");
+
+ /* Extract the associations on the listening socket as new sockets. */
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++) {
+ poll_fd.fd = listen_sk;
+ poll_fd.events = POLLIN;
+ poll_fd.revents = 0;
+ error = poll(&poll_fd, 1, -1);
+ if ((1 != error) && (1 != poll_fd.revents))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"Unexpected return value "
+ "with poll, error:%d errno:%d, revents:%d",
+ error, errno, poll_fd.revents);
+
+ addrlen = sizeof(accept_loop);
+ accept_sk[i] = test_accept(listen_sk, &accept_loop.sa,
+ &addrlen);
+ }
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"accept from listening socket");
+
+ /* Try to do a connect on an established socket. It should fail. */
+ error = connect(accept_sk[0], &clt_loop[0].sa, sizeof(clt_loop[0]));
+ if ((-1 != error) || (EISCONN !=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"connect on an established socket "
+ "error:%d err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"connect on an established socket");
+
+ /* Try to do accept on an established socket. It should fail. */
+ error = accept(accept_sk[0], &accept_loop.sa, &addrlen);
+ if ((-1 != error) && (EINVAL !=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"accept on an established socket "
+ "error:%d err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 error = accept(clt_sk[0], &accept_loop.sa, &addrlen);
+ if ((-1 != error) && (EINVAL !=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"accept on an established socket "
+ "failure: error:%d err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"accept on an established socket");
+
+ /* Send and receive a message from the client sockets to the accepted
+ * sockets.
+ */
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++) {
+ test_send(clt_sk[i], message, strlen(message), 0);
+ test_recv(accept_sk[i],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 }
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"client sockets -> accepted sockets");
+
+ /* Send and receive a message from the accepted sockets to the client
+ * sockets.
+ */
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++) {
+ test_send(accept_sk[i], message, strlen(message), 0);
+ test_recv(clt_sk[i],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 }
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"accepted sockets -> client sockets");
+
+ /* Sending a message on a listening socket should fail. */
+ error = send(listen_sk, message, strlen(message), MSG_NOSIGNAL);
+ if ((-1 != error) || (EPIPE !=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"send on a listening soc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"send on a listening socket");
+
+ /* Trying to receive a message on a listening socket should fail. */
+ error = recv(listen_sk, ms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 if ((-1 != error) || (ENOTCONN !=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"recv on a listening soc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"recv on a listening socket");
+
+ /* TESTCASES for shutdown() */
+ errno = 0;
+ test_send(accept_sk[0], message, strlen(message), 0);
+
+ /* Enable ASSOC_CHANGE and SNDRCVINFO notifications. */
+ test_enable_assoc_change(clt_sk[0]);
+
+ /* Do a SHUT_WR on clt_sk[0] to disable any new sends. */
+ test_shutdown(clt_sk[0], SHUT_WR);
+
+ /* Reading on a socket that has received SHUTDOWN should return 0
+ * indicating EOF.
+ */
+ error = recv(accept_sk[0],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 if ((0 != error) || (0 !=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"recv on a SHUTDOWN received socket "
+ "error:%d err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"recv on a SHUTDOWN received socket");
+
+ /* Read the pending message on clt_sk[0] that was received before
+ * SHUTDOWN call.
+ */
+ test_recv(clt_sk[0],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+
+ /* Initialize inmessage for all receives. */
+ big_buffer = test_malloc(REALLY_BIG);
+ memset(&inmessage, 0, sizeof(inmessage));
+ iov.iov_base = big_buffer;
+ iov.iov_len = REALLY_BIG;
+ inmessage.msg_iov = &iov;
+ inmessage.msg_iovlen = 1;
+ inmessage.msg_control = incmsg;
+ inmessage.msg_controllen = sizeof(incmsg);
+
+ /* Receive the SHUTDOWN_COMP notification as they are enabled. */
+ error = test_recvmsg(clt_sk[0], &inmessage, MSG_WAITALL);
+ test_check_msg_notification(&inmessage, error,
+ sizeof(struct sctp_assoc_change),
+ SCTP_ASSOC_CHANGE, SCTP_SHUTDOWN_COMP);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"recv SHUTDOWN_COMP notification on a SHUT_WR socket");
+
+ /* No more messages and the association is SHUTDOWN, should fail. */
+ error = recv(clt_sk[0],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 if ((-1 != error) || (ENOTCONN !=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"recv on a SHUTDOWN sent soc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"recv on a SHUTDOWN sent socket");
+
+ errno = 0;
+
+ /* Do a SHUT_RD on clt_sk[1] to disable any new receives. */
+ test_shutdown(clt_sk[1], SHUT_RD);
+
+ error = recv(clt_sk[1],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 if ((0 != error) || (0 !=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"recv on a SHUT_RD soc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 /* Sending a message on SHUT_RD socket. */
+ test_send(clt_sk[1], message, strlen(message), 0);
+
+ /* Receive the message sent on SHUT_RD socket. */
+ test_recv(accept_sk[1],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+
+ /* Send a message to the SHUT_RD socket. */
+ test_send(accept_sk[1], message, strlen(message), 0);
+
+ /* We should not receive the message as the socket is SHUT_RD */
+ error = recv(clt_sk[1],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 if ((0 != error) || (0 !=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"recv on a SHUT_RD soc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"recv on a SHUT_RD socket");
+
+ /* Do a SHUT_RDWR on clt_sk[2] to disable any new sends/receives. */
+ test_shutdown(clt_sk[2], SHUT_RDWR);
+
+ error = recv(accept_sk[2],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 if ((0 != error) || (0 !=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"recv on a SHUT_RDWR soc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 error = recv(clt_sk[2], ms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 if ((0 != error) || (0 !=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"recv on a SHUT_RDWR socket "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"recv on a SHUT_RDWR socket");
+
+ error = 0;
+
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++)
+ close(clt_sk[i]);
+ for (i = 0; i < MAX_CLIENTS; i++)
+ close(accept_sk[i]);
+
+ /* Test case to verify accept of a CLOSED association. */
+ /* Do a connect, send and a close to ESTABLISH and CLOSE an
+ * association on the listening socket.
+ */
+ test_connect(clt2_sk, &svr_loop.sa, sizeof(svr_loop));
+
+ test_send(clt2_sk, message, strlen(message), 0);
+
+ close(clt2_sk);
+
+ FD_ZERO(&set);
+ FD_SET(listen_sk, &set);
+
+ error = select(listen_sk + 1, &set, NULL, NULL, NULL);
+ if (1 != error)
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"select error:%d, "
+ "errno: %d", error, errno);
+
+ /* Now accept the CLOSED association waiting on the listening
+ * socket.
+ */
+ accept2_sk = test_accept(listen_sk, &accept_loop.sa, &addrlen);
+
+ /* Receive the message sent before doing a close. */
+ test_recv(accept2_sk, msgbuf, 100, 0);
+
+ /* Receive EOF indication as there are no more messages and the
+ * socket is SHUTDOWN.
+ */
+ error = recv(accept2_sk, msgbuf, 100, 0);
+ if ((0 != error) || (0 !=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"Unexpected error return on "
+ "recv(error:%d, errno:%d)",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"accept of a CLOSED association");
+
+ /* Trying to send a message over the CLOSED association should
+ * generate EPIPE.
+ */
+ error = send(accept2_sk, message, strlen(message), MSG_NOSIGNAL);
+ if ((-1 != error) || (EPIPE !=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"send to a CLOSED association "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"send to a CLOSED association");
+
+ error = 0;
+ close(accept2_sk);
+
+ /* Verify that auto-connect can be done on a TCP-style socket using
+ * sendto/sendmsg.
+ */
+ clt2_sk = test_socket(pf_class, SOCK_STREAM, IPPROTO_SCTP);
+ test_bind(clt2_sk, &clt2_loop.sa, sizeof(clt2_loop));
+
+ /* Do a sendto() without a connect() */
+ test_sendto(clt2_sk, message, strlen(message), 0, &svr_loop.sa,
+ sizeof(svr_loop));
+
+ accept2_sk = test_accept(listen_sk, &accept_loop.sa, &addrlen);
+
+ test_recv(accept2_sk, msgbuf, 100, 0);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"auto-connect using sendto");
+
+ outmessage.msg_name = &svr_loop;
+ outmessage.msg_namelen = sizeof(svr_loop);
+ outmessage.msg_iov = NULL;
+ outmessage.msg_iovlen = 0;
+ outmessage.msg_control = outcmsg;
+ outmessage.msg_controllen = sizeof(outcmsg);
+ outmessage.msg_flags = 0;
+
+ cmsg = CMSG_FIRSTHDR(&outmessage);
+ cmsg->cmsg_level = IPPROTO_SCTP;
+ cmsg->cmsg_type = SCTP_SNDRCV;
+ cmsg->cmsg_len = CMSG_LEN(sizeof(struct sctp_sndrcvinfo));
+ outmessage.msg_controllen = cmsg->cmsg_len;
+ sinfo = (struct sctp_sndrcvinfo *)CMSG_DATA(cmsg);
+ memset(sinfo, 0x00, sizeof(struct sctp_sndrcvinfo));
+
+ /* Verify that SCTP_EOF cannot be used to shutdown an association
+ * on a TCP-style socket.
+ */
+ sinfo->sinfo_flags |= SCTP_EOF;
+ error = sendmsg(clt2_sk, &outmessage, 0);
+ if ((-1 != error) || (EINVAL !=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"sendmsg with SCTP_EOF flag "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"sendmsg with SCTP_EOF flag");
+
+ /* Verify that SCTP_ABORT cannot be used to abort an association
+ * on a TCP-style socket.
+ */
+ sinfo->sinfo_flags |= SCTP_ABORT;
+ error = sendmsg(clt2_sk, &outmessage, 0);
+ if ((-1 != error) || (EINVAL != errno))
+ tst_brkm(TBROK, tst_exit, "sendmsg with SCTP_ABORT flag "
+ "error:%d, errno:%d", error, errno);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"sendmsg with SCTP_ABORT flag");
+
+ /* Verify that a normal message can be sent using sendmsg. */
+ outmessage.msg_iov = &out_iov;
+ outmessage.msg_iovlen = 1;
+ out_iov.iov_base = message;
+ out_iov.iov_len = strlen(message) + 1;
+ sinfo->sinfo_flags = 0;
+ test_sendmsg(clt2_sk, &outmessage, 0, strlen(message)+1);
+
+ test_recv(accept2_sk, msgbuf, 100, 0);
+
+ tst_resm(TPASS, "sendmsg with no flags");
+
+ close(clt2_sk);
+ close(accept2_sk);
+ close(listen_sk);
+
+ /* Indicate successful completion. */
+ return 0;
+}
